Anatomy.tv
Anatomy.tv is an online anatomy tool. This database is billed as "The World's Most Detailed 3D Model of Human Anatomy Online." The model can be rotated, and different layers of the body can be examined. Make sure to turn your pop up blockers off when using this resource.

BioMed Central
BioMed Central is an independent publishing house committed to providing immediate free access to peer-reviewed biomedical research. All the original research articles in journals published by BioMed Central are immediately and permanently available online without charge or any other barriers to access. This commitment is based on the view that open access to research is central to rapid and efficient progress in science and that subscription-based access to research is hindering rather than helping scientific communication.

ChemIDplus is a free, web-based search system that provides access to structure and nomenclature authority files used for the identification of chemical substances cited in National Library of Medicine (NLM) databases, including the TOXNET® system. ChemIDplus also provides structure searching. The database contains over 379,000 chemical records and is searchable by Name, Synonym, CAS Registry Number, Molecular Formula, Classification Code, Locator Code, and Structure.

The Dietary Supplements Labels Database
The National Library of Medicine has released a new resource focused on dietary supplements. The database includes information from the labels of over 2,000 brands of dietary supplements in the marketplace, including vitamins, minerals, herbs or other botanicals, amino acids, and other specialty supplements.

Patents. Google has introduced Google Patent Search which searches the United States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O) patent database. Patents issued in the United States are public domain government information, and images of the entire database of U.S. patents are readily available online via the USPTO website.

Google Scholar™ is a subset of Google™.

Google Scholar
It covers a portion of the scholarly literature. Coverage appears to be strongest in science and technology. Google Scholar™ indexes articles, reports, books and other documents. The amount of access to the full-text of your results will vary.Google Scholar™ does not list what journals or publishers it covers, so it is impossible to know exactly what is being searched.There are several major publishers that are not currently included in Google Scholar™. Also, since Google™ has not released exactly which publishers are included, it is impossible to know how comprehensive the results are.

LactMed - Drugs and Lactation Database
A peer-reviewed and fully referenced database of drugs to which breastfeeding mothers may be exposed. Among the data included are maternal and infant levels of drugs, possible effects on breastfed infants and on lactation, and alternate drugs to consider.

PubMed (MEDLINE)

PubMed is a service of the National Library of Medicine that includes over 16 million citations from MEDLINE and other life science journals for biomedical articles back to the 1950s, with links to participating online journals. SciFinder Scholar is available on several computers in the library thanks to the UT Health Science Center Library for expanding access to include our campus. It also can be downloaded and installed to office computers by any authorized user with a NetID. SciFinder Scholar provides access to the CAplus database of chemical literature and U.S. and foreign chemical-related patents, to CASREACT, to the Registry database from Chemical Abstracts Service, and to Medline. It includes journal articles, book chapters, patents, conference proceedings, technical reports, substance database and dissertations covered in Chemical Abstracts as well as articles currently being indexed, book reviews and biographical information.
